New Dell Computer Purchases During ‘Work From Home’

April 27, 2020
Share This Story

Tech Bulletin - Staff & Faculty

Dear Faculty and Staff,

To facilitate the purchase of new Dell desktop/laptop computers during 'work from home', Trent IT has worked closely with Dell to implement interim changes applicable to all standard models purchased via the University's Dell Premier purchasing portal (access instructions are below). Additional accessories have also been added to the portal, including: network cables, USB headset and USB webcam.

These changes enable standard Dell desktop/laptop models to be purchased, setup and supported more effectively while working remotely.  When standard devices return to campus, they will be reconfigured to function with all standard services for continued use by a staff/faculty member and/or redeployed by departments as required.

Please note the following:

  • Purchases should continue to be completed via the University’s Dell Premier purchasing portal per the standard Purchasing process outlined here:

STAFF AND FACULTY COMPUTER PURCHASES

  • Orders will be received by the Shipping & Receiving Centre (SRC) located on the Symons campus and addressed as follows:

Trent University

2089 East Bank Drive

Peterborough, ON

K9L 1Z8

Trent’s Shipping and Receiving Centre will notify the individual to whom packages are addressed and coordinate off-site re-delivery.

For more information, see 'Additional Resources for Staff, Faculty and Researchers' available here:

https://www.trentu.ca/coronavirus/faq#Faculty

  • When setting up newly acquired computers, you will need to establish a connection to your home Internet service and login during Windows Setup with your @trentu.ca account credentials.

A user guide to assist you is available in the Trent IT Service Catalogue, here:

SETUP INSTRUCTIONS FOR DELL PURCHASES DURING WORK FROM HOME

For questions, please contact the IT Service Desk at it@trentu.ca or x1010.
